The Old Man, In Sight of White Foaming Sea

The Old Man, In Sight Of White Foaming Sea Of its beauty the old man was quite fond breadth and depth of that massive ancient pond Great sea rolling with its foaming white turf behemoths on which daring young men surf Old man sitting on favorite low hill gazed down at sandy beach feeling that thrill To be young with ice waters in his veins rather than so lost in his daily pains Brief moment, his heart saw young love again with carefree life, no worries about sin O' what gambles his heart would again take but never her true love, would he forsake As red-sun set, one final look taken at first love, for his wife, now forsaken Robert J. Lindley, 3-25-2017 Note: I started this sonnet last month, finally stopped being lazy and finished it today..
